Although most people knew about it before it was officially announced, the game was officially announced yesterday at Capcom Cup 2017. Is any one else hyped about it? 

There is also a Street Fighter Anniversary Collection coming to PS4, Xbox One, and Switch in May.

I knew someone would bring this up, so for people who already own SFV, you don’t have to upgrade to this version in order to continue to play the game. There is going to be a free update. I think they would have kept their word if the game hadn’t sold as poorly as it did. That being said, they’ve really managed to improve the game since it was released. I am hoping this will bring more players into the game who might have been turned off by the lack of content. I know it sucks that it’s exclusive, but Sony helped fund the game. Microsoft had an opportunity to pick the game up, but they chose not to. I am guessing it was because of Killer Instinct. 

I hear you about the re-releases, but this year did see the release of RE7 and Marvel Vs Capcom Infinite.
